Mission Statement
e-Enfance/3018 organization supports the critical thinking and responsible use of communication and information tools by children and young people.
About This Cause
Recognized as a public utility, e-Enfance/3018 organization is the reference for the protection of minors on the Internet and the education to digital citizenship, since 2005. Its mission is to : - to protect minors against all forms of digital violence, linked to the use of interactive means of communication (internet, cell phone, computer, game console) - to promote a citizen education of digital uses, - accompany parents and professionals in their role of supervision and education of young people in their digital life. It has 2 means of action: - Prevention with young people, parents and professionals - Support with 3018, the national number for young victims of digital violence, their parents and professionals Approved by the French Ministry of Education, e-Enfance/3018 organization intervenes in schools (schools, colleges, high schools) and in all facilities for children and teenagers in and out of school to carry out prevention actions for a responsible and civic digital use. It organizes conferences and debates with parents (schools, local authorities, companies) to help them know, understand and supervise their children's digital use. The Association also trains professionals from all sectors (teachers, educators, psychologists, pediatricians, magistrates, lawyers, police officers, etc.) to help them better understand the digital uses of young people, the issues at stake and the potential risks. It develops educational tools adapted to all audiences, including the innovative ProTect tablet program for middle school students with the Gendarmerie Nationale and the CIPDR (Comité Interministériel de Prévention de la Délinquance et de la Radicalisation). e-Enfance organization operates 3018, a national number for young victims of digital violence and help with digital parenting. The 3018 has an agreement with the PHAROS platform internet-signalement.gouv.fr (2010), the Ministry of Education, the Ministry of Justice, 119 Enfance en danger, and the Gendarmerie for priority reporting. It is linked to the network of Teenage Houses to guide them towards a possible psychological follow-up. 3018 advises victims on how to file a complaint, if necessary. 3018 is a trusted flagger for social networks (Facebook, Instagram, Snapchat, Twitter, TikTok, Discord, Yubo, Mym, etc.) to report and remove illegal and/or harmful content for minors within a few hours, via a priority reporting procedure. 3018 assists teenagers, parents and professionals on all issues related to the digital use of young people. 3018 is co-financed by the European Commission, the French Ministry of Education and the DILCRAH. 3018 is open to any public, children and their parents, whether they are victims, witnesses or perpetrators of cyber-violence, seeking psychological, legal and/or technical assistance. Topics covered: cyber-bullying, revenge porn, webcam blackmail, overexposure to screens, video games, exposure to violent & pornographic content, parental control, account settings on social networks, account hacking or identity theft. Users of the free service are welcomed anonymously and confidentially. The line is open 7 days a week, from 9am to 11pm. Users can contact the service by phone, chat, instant messengers (Messenger, WhatsApp, etc.) and via the 3018 application, which can be downloaded free of charge from the stores.
